How a Timing Belt Protects Your Engine's Precision

Your timing belt keeps your engine’s camshaft and crankshaft moving in sync, preventing internal components from colliding. When this belt wears out, the engine can lose rhythm or even suffer major internal damage. Easy Steps to Replace a Timing Belt

Replacing a timing belt involves patience, tools, and attention to detail. Follow these basic steps:

1. Disconnect the Battery

This prevents accidental starts while working around the engine.

2. Remove Drive Belts and Covers

Access the belt by removing accessories and the protective timing cover.

3. Align Timing Marks

Rotate the crankshaft until all timing marks line up correctly.

4. Remove the Old Belt

Release belt tension, slide the worn belt off, and inspect pulleys.

5. Install the New Belt

Fit the new timing belt carefully, verify alignment, and reassemble the components.

Many technicians replace the water pump or tensioner alongside the belt to prevent future breakdowns.
